如何强制用户编辑主题

您好,我们有成员发布了内容不完整、质量低下或由 AI 生成的帖子。我们希望能够标记这些帖子,并附带备注将其退回给发布者,以便他们根据指南进行修改。但我似乎找不到标记的方法。希望能得到帮助。

或许可以将它们转为私信,并在回复中说明需要满足什么条件才能将其移回主题。

您可以要求某些群组在证明自身能力之前获得批准。或许可以提升他们的信任等级,或将他们添加到“已批准”群组中。

Discourse 最近新增了指定哪些群组需要/不需要批准的功能:

你好 @nickdb
在标记帖子时,你只需选择“其他”选项。处理该标记时,你可以选择“隐藏帖子”,这会通知用户并要求他们编辑自己的帖子。问题是,这样做无法让你在帖子中添加自定义消息。我认为,正如 @putty 所解释的,最好的方法是按照本线程中描述的那样,在话题发布到论坛之前主动要求审批。

要求审批带来的开销太高了,即使对于新用户也是如此,而且坦率地说,这个问题并不局限于新用户。

转换为消息也非常繁琐。

这不可能是一个独有的问题。对于大型论坛和小型版主团队来说,群组功能并不实用。

我们只需要一个“请求编辑”选项,用于标记时可以发送通用或自定义消息并隐藏主题,理想情况下允许用户在编辑后重新提交。

您的 AI 写作助手也是问题的一部分。它生成了冗长且过度结构化的主题。而控制这一过程的方法同样繁琐,需要定制代理,且无法调整现有代理。

可以创建自定义标记来实现你所需的大部分功能:

你可以在以下位置找到此功能:
yourURL/admin/config/flags/new

简单的解决方案是,在描述中说明请重新提交该内容,但需进行 ABC 更改。你可以设置一个通用的标记,或者针对你提到的每种场景分别设置一个标记。要编辑他们现有的主题,则需要更多的操作或自动化处理。

单独来看,这似乎是合适的,唯一的问题是似乎无法将自定义标志限制为仅限特定群组(如管理员、版主等)。我们确实不希望整个用户群都能随意使用它。

或许可以尝试调整 CSS 来为其他人隐藏它?这可能会导致模块中出现一些尴尬的空白,但能让你达到约 99% 的效果。

我能想到的另一个办法是训练一个 AI 代理来自动标记它们,类似于垃圾邮件机器人的运作方式。

创建自定义标志,例如,如果你将其命名为 edit post flag

然后在主题组件的 CSS 中:

.flag-action-type.custom_edit_post_flag {
    display: none;
}

.staff .flag-action-type.custom_edit_post_flag {
    display: block;
}

进一步来说,如果您手边有 AI 工具,不妨尝试用这种方式来减轻负担。

巧合的是,我目前正在观看 AI 企业应用 的回放视频,@Falco 在视频中 展示了如何自动化部分审核工作

目前,在技术论坛上,AI 是问题的一部分。

辅助代理在生成从 GPT 等平台抓取的内容之前,会先创建冗长的帖子。

训练一个代理来防止其他代理犯下的错误,多少有些讽刺。

给垃圾邮件机器人五星好评,但其余内容让论坛运营变得更困难,而非更好。